Abstract

A method of manufacturing an optical lens (), comprising: obtaining (S) a transparent thermoplastic (TP) carrier () with at least one smooth surface; printing (S), via a 3-D printer on the side opposite to the at least one smooth surface of the transparent TP carrier (), at least one transparent layer () using a thermoplastic filament (), each transparent layer () having a predetermined light filtering property, thereby forming a functional layer (); and performing (S) an injection over-molding process () to fuse bond the functional layer () to a thermoplastic substrate thereby forming the optical lens, wherein the at least one smooth surface of the transparent TP carrier () forms a smooth surface of the manufactured optical lens ().
